Wörrstadt

Wörrstadt, nestled in the picturesque province of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any, is a historic city dating back to the Middle Ages. Its charming cobbled streets are lined with well-preserved half-timbered houses and ancient churches, offering visitors a glimpse into its rich heritage. The city is known for its vibrant cultural scene, hosting festivals, art exhibitions, and traditional markets throughout the year. Nature lovers can explore the lush vineyards and scenic countryside surrounding Wörrstadt, while history enthusiasts can visit landmarks such as the St. Stephen's Church and the Wörrstadt Castle. This hidden gem in Rhineland-Palatinate provides the perfect blend of history, culture, and natural beauty for visitors to enjoy.
